I have been a member on the monthly plan for about 3 years Over that time I built up several credits. What I found out is you cannot gift them other than 1 per month for a $10 fee. You cannot stop the monthly charge and use the credits to built up. You must pay $20 per month for the "privilege" of using bought and paid for sessions. If you don't use them in 6 months of $20/month you have to get permission to extend it. I did that except the ME person turned on the monthly charge again. I called again and basically begged to "make it stop" and the district manager has ghosted me. DO NOT I repeat DO NOT get into their monthly club. I would love to talk to someone up the food chain but they wouldn't give me contact info

I have been a member of ME (this location specifically) for OVER 10 years. The last 4-5 years (before Covid was declining, after Covid APPALLING) There are never appointments available online or via their app, and if you call (they don't answer) or go in they MIGHT be able to schedule you for something 1-3 months out. Good luck trying to get in they have only 12/13 therapist on staff. I was there on a Sunday in December 2023 and they had one massage therapist and one person doing facials and had to close by 4 pm because they have no staff. I have 6 friends in the same boat as me with a bank full of paid massage credits (2 years worth if I could get in Monthly - $2,500+) and we can't get in. And yet they are still signing people up. DON'T Waste your money!!! Customer service is disgraceful and management will not help you or provide you with any kind of resolution. They will however threaten to cancel your membership if you assertively, yet calming ask them for a remedy. There is a reason they have an F rating on the BBB and I lost count of how many 1 star reviews on Google. THEY DO NOT CARE! I have been lied to several times about policies and now threatened. This company is nothing more than thieves. They take your money and do not have the ability to provide the services they are selling. If you try and cancel you will have 60 days to use your credits. Now how is that possible when you have to wait sometimes 2 months to even get in for ONE service.
